I woke up to some bad news today that's had me quite stressed out. Overnight, I apparently received a copyright strike for my reaction video to Demon Slayer 1x22 which was supposed to be posted today.

I've had to deal with a fair share of copyright "claims" in the past, most of which I could easily remove by muting certain audio portions or making some slight changes, but a "strike" is something else entirely. When your channel receives three strikes, it is subject to termination.

It doesn't help that I received no information whatsoever as to what the reason for the strike was. The video was edited like all the other 21 episodes that came before it. I was given an e-mail address I could contact but I searched online and people don't usually seem to get any reply back anyway.

I know a lot of channels have previously gotten into trouble with Demon Slayer in particular, so I will try and see what I can change to avoid taking any risks in the future. From what I can gather, I think changing the opacity to stay low throughout the entire reactions for Demon Slayer would be enough to do so. The only part that's a little scary is that there's a whole back catalogue of 21 episodes still up that were edited the exact same way, and there will be no telling if I am still at risk until it's already too late.
